The contact owns a 2022 Chevrolet Tahoe. The contact stated that while the vehicle was parked with the second-row captain seats folded into the cargo position, while placing the seat in the seating position, the headrest failed to lock into the upright position. The contact stated that while an adolescent child was seated in the seat, the headrest poked her in the back of the head. The contact stated that the headrest was unsafe and failed to operate as designed. The vehicle was taken to a dealer to be diagnosed, and it was determined that an unknown part needed to be replaced. The vehicle was not repaired. The manufacturer was notified of the failure. The failure mileage was approximately 85,000.
